Output 431e95f27535a280d377b2a1372f77c30618aa761b495f5400c15bfeeb686e20:1

value
1886404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bc8cfd0986544e952fe7c0e78d1d5748acf1276 OP_EQUAL
address
34DvjNR1mHgza2o92AfhUy7VR8zgD8efou
transaction
431e95f27535a280d377b2a1372f77c30618aa761b495f5400c15bfeeb686e20
spent
true